Good To Know
Q: How do I know if this solenoid relay is the right replacement? A: Check your current relay's part number against the cross-references 7-1013, 67-702-1-S, and 1114534 to confirm compatibility. If the mounting pattern and terminal layout match, this relay should work as a direct replacement.
Q: Can this relay handle continuous operation? A: Yes, it is rated for continuous duty, meaning it can stay energized for extended periods without damage. However, always verify that the continuous current draw of your circuit is within the relay's rated capacity, not just the inrush peak.
